2009-2010 All Division 1-3A boys’ team released

RIPLEY — With guard play being the strong point of the Ripley Tiger basketball team this season, it’s no surprise that all three guards were named to the 2009-10 Division 1-3A All

Division team, including Player of the Year, Acie Vance.

Vance averaged 20.1 points, 4.7 assists, and 2.1 steals for the Tigers and helped them to a 21-8 overall finish and an 8-2 record in Division 1-3A. In 12 division games, Vance scored 20 or more points in six of them, including two games with over 30 points.

Vance scored a season high 32 points in a two-point loss to Baldwyn and recorded his lone double-double performance came Jan. 15 against Alcorn Central when he scored 31 points and grabbed 11 rebounds.

Guard Tyyon Rutherford was also the only other Tiger to be named to the first team. Rutherford, who led the Tigers in 3-point shooting at just under 40 percent, averaged 18.4 points and six rebounds per game.

Despite not being able to play until Christmas, Rashaun Williamson did well enough to be named to the division’s third team. Williamson averaged 12.3 points and 4.3 assists.

Also, Craig Chunn, the Tigers best post player this season was listed as an Honorable Mention. Chunn led the Tigers in rebounds with

6.2 per game.
